How Common Is The Last Name Cashill? popularity and diffusion
It is the 1,315,412th most commonly occurring family name worldwide, borne by around 1 in 42,617,228 people. The surname Cashill is predominantly found in The Americas, where 74 percent of Cashill reside; 73 percent reside in North America and 73 percent reside in Anglo-North America.
This last name is most numerous in The United States, where it is carried by 125 people, or 1 in 2,899,671. In The United States Cashill is most numerous in: Missouri, where 20 percent reside, Minnesota, where 20 percent reside and New Jersey, where 14 percent reside. Not including The United States it is found in 5 countries. It is also common in Australia, where 11 percent reside and England, where 9 percent reside.
Cashill Family Population Trend historical fluctuation
The occurrence of Cashill has changed through the years. In The United States the number of people carrying the Cashill last name increased 431 percent between 1880 and 2014; in England it decreased 6 percent between 1881 and 2014; in Scotland it increased 367 percent between 1881 and 2014 and in Ireland it decreased 50 percent between 1901 and 2014.
